Output 6efc93167bd41666894b6018cc7b7e94f0514af5d22a8e969b4b32dcadcc4b1e:0

value
5000008715
script pubkey
OP_0 OP_PUSHBYTES_20 a54e2a1ec06389203887661535ed118b7d053889
address
tb1q548z58kqvwyjqwy8vc2ntmg33d7s2wyfv7ukq4
transaction
6efc93167bd41666894b6018cc7b7e94f0514af5d22a8e969b4b32dcadcc4b1e
confirmations
104973
spent
true